Cheesy Beans and Beef Enchiladas + Enchilada Sauce
Web3. jún 2024 · For the enchilada sauce: In a small saucepan over medium heat, whisk together oil and flour. Stir in tomato paste, cumin, oregano, chili powder, salt, and pepper. Stirring frequently, slowly add water. Bring sauce to a simmer and cook for 10-15 minutes until sauce thickens up, stirring occasionally. Remove from heat to let cool.
